Before each shot, the player must designate which object ball they intend to pocket and into which specific pocket. This applies to all shots, including those in a sequence of legally pocketed balls. The 8 ball itself requires special attention; it must be called into a specific pocket for the shot to be legal.
Fouls are a common occurrence and carry penalties that can swing the momentum of a game. A foul typically occurs when the cue ball is pocketed (a scratch), an object ball is knocked off the table, or the player hits their opponent's object ball first. In most 8-ball pool rules, when a foul occurs, the incoming player is awarded "ball-in-hand." This means they can place the cue ball anywhere on the table for their next shot.
